在现代农业的浪潮中,智慧农业成为了提升农业生产效率、保障粮食安全的关键。智慧框架作为现代农业的核心技术之一,通过整合物联网、大数据、云计算等先进技术,为农田带来了前所未有的智能化体验。本文将深入探讨智慧框架如何让农田更智能高效。
物联网技术:农田的“神经网络”
物联网(IoT)是智慧农业的基础,它通过传感器、控制器等设备,将农田的物理世界与数字世界连接起来。以下是物联网技术在农田中的应用:
传感器监测
农田中的土壤湿度、温度、光照、病虫害等数据,可以通过各类传感器实时监测。例如,土壤湿度传感器可以实时监测土壤的水分状况,为灌溉提供科学依据。
# 示例:土壤湿度传感器数据读取
def read_soil_moisture_sensor():
# 假设sensor_data是一个字典,包含传感器读取的数据
sensor_data = {
'moisture': 30 # 土壤湿度百分比
}
return sensor_data['moisture']
控制器执行
根据传感器收集的数据,控制器可以自动执行灌溉、施肥、病虫害防治等操作。例如,当土壤湿度低于设定阈值时,自动启动灌溉系统。
# 示例:根据土壤湿度自动控制灌溉系统
def control_irrigation_system(moisture_threshold, moisture):
if moisture < moisture_threshold:
print("启动灌溉系统")
# 执行灌溉操作
else:
print("土壤湿度正常,无需灌溉")
大数据与云计算:农田的“大脑”
大数据和云计算技术为智慧农业提供了强大的数据处理和分析能力。以下是大数据与云计算在农田中的应用:
数据分析
通过对农田数据的分析,可以预测作物生长趋势、病虫害发生规律等,为农业生产提供科学依据。
# 示例:分析土壤数据,预测作物生长趋势
def analyze_soil_data(soil_data):
# 假设soil_data是一个包含土壤数据的字典
# 根据土壤数据,分析作物生长趋势
growth_trend = "良好"
return growth_trend
云端存储与计算
农田数据量庞大,云计算技术可以实现数据的云端存储和计算,降低本地设备负担。
# 示例:将农田数据上传至云端
def upload_data_to_cloud(data):
# 将数据上传至云端存储
print("数据上传成功")
智慧农业应用案例
智能灌溉系统
通过物联网传感器监测土壤湿度,结合大数据分析,智能灌溉系统可以实现精准灌溉,节约水资源。
智能病虫害防治
利用物联网技术监测病虫害发生情况,结合大数据分析,智能病虫害防治系统可以提前预警,减少损失。
智能温室
智慧农业温室通过物联网、大数据等技术,实现环境自动调节、作物生长监控等功能,提高作物产量和品质。
总结
智慧框架为农田带来了前所未有的智能化体验,提高了农业生产效率,保障了粮食安全。随着技术的不断发展,智慧农业将在未来农业发展中发挥越来越重要的作用。
